AKACIA
Special ´´parsley´´ pea variety for harvest of pea shoots. Tha name of the variety comes from a certain similarity with acacia leaves. The shoots of pea AKACIA form branched rosettes of tiny leaves. The shoots are cut at young stage whey they have sweet pea flavor. They are both tasty and decorative and offer many type of uses. They can flavor and decorate salads or create a wonderful vegetable garnish. It will be appreciated by amateur gardeners or cooks as well as restaurateurs and professional chefs. Larger round seeds can also be used - the tastiest are from young pods. Fully ripe pods with dry yellowish seeds inside can be used for cooking - soups, purees etc. Among the advantages of the AKACIA is the upright Afila type non.sloping growth and good disease package.
